Historic Charm and Modern Comforts
The White Hart Hotel, a charming old posting house nestled in Moretonhampstead within Dartmoor National Park, offers a delightful blend of history and contemporary amenities. Dating back to 1639, this Grade II listed building exudes character. Guests can unwind by the crackling log fire in the cozy lounge, while staying connected with complimentary Wi-Fi.
Comfortable Accommodations
Each room at The White Hart Hotel features an en suite bathroom, tea/coffee making facilities, and modern conveniences like flat-screen TVs and CD players. The seamless combination of traditional comforts and modern necessities ensures a pleasant stay for every guest.
